WOLF launches new division to oversee WOLF-branded product lines



WOLF, the largest supplier of kitchen and bath cabinetry in the U.S. and a major supplier of building products, announced the creation of a new division:  Wolf Home Products.  

Wolf Home Products focuses on sourcing and selling U.S.-made products for professional contractors and serious do-it-yourselfers. The division oversees several existing lines: Wolf Classic Cabinets, Wolf Deck & Porch, Wolf Trim & Moulding, and Wolf Bath Furniture & Vanity Tops


Wolf Home Products will focus on creating U.S.-sourced products because they offer higher quality, quicker delivery and are an important differentiator for independent dealers. Wolf Home Products will seek to meet the needs of dealers in WOLF’s 18-state service area, but the new division also intends to offer Wolf-branded products to other channels located within the U.S. and beyond.


As part of the launch, the new division also unveiled a new logo and new tagline, “Real Performance, Real Value,” that underscores the key benefits Wolf products offer consumers: All Wolf products are engineered to above-market specifications but priced below national brands.


Wolf Home Products has also developed a new web site, www.wolfhomeproducts.com, providing product imagery, detailed descriptions, and information for consumers and builders – an effort to support the sales efforts of independent dealers.


Craig Danielson, president of the Wolf Organization, will serve as president of the Wolf Home Products division.  


“The new division better aligns our company’s structure with a significant opportunity for growth from Wolf-branded products,” Danielson said. “At the same time, it enables us to develop and source products that complement the products WOLF distributes for our manufacturer partners.”


Wolf Home Products are currently distributed by WOLF throughout its service area of 18 East Coast states. During 2012, Wolf Home Products will become available in other select markets throughout the U.S.  Wolf Home Products are sold only through independent building materials dealers, not big-box stores.  
The creation of the Wolf Home Products division is the latest step in a major strategic shift that began in 2010, when WOLF embraced an innovative new business model. The company, once a traditional two-step distributor, has positioned itself as a sourcing company that focuses on identifying or developing products designed solely to meet the needs of independent dealers.

About Wolf    WOLF’s roots stretch back to 1843, when company founder Adam Wolf opened a single store selling dry goods and lumber on the banks of the Susquehanna River. Today, the York, Pa.-based company formerly known as Wolf Distributing Company has evolved into WOLF, a nearly $200 million distributor of kitchen and bath cabinetry and building materials to 18 East Coast states.
